Known for our beautiful year-round weather, with an average daily temperature of 70.5 degrees, San Diego is an idyllic place to live and play. On any given day you will find San Diegans swimming, surfing, biking, or running along 70 miles of sandy beaches. From watching seals play in the rolling waves in La Jolla, to watching the surfers and boogie boarders rip in the Pacific, you can always find a great place to relax or join in the fun. But if the beach is a little too salty for you, gather your friends for a day of boating at the Colorado River or one of the many lakes San Diego County has to offer. In San Diego’s east county you will find mile-high mountains and the quaint historic mining town of Julian. Best known for their famous apple pies, Julian is a great mountain escape. When you’re done eating your way through Julian, enjoy all the mountains have to offer, hiking, fishing, camping, observatories and wilderness; it’s an outdoorsman or outdoorswoman’s dream. To the north of San Diego in Temecula you will find a little slice of Napa. Temecula is known for its many wineries and jazz festivals. Take a balloon ride over the valley to enjoy breath-taking views of the vineyards.

A night-on-the-town in San Diego is as diverse as the landscape. Visit the historic Gaslamp Quarter where you will find fine dining, pubs, dance clubs and performing arts. Take a stroll in Seaport Village, go shopping at Horton Plaza or catch a Padres game at Petco Park. If museums are more you style, then drive up the hill to Balboa Park where you will find 15 museums, 85 performing arts and International Culture Organizations as well as the San Diego Zoo. The Park is home to an award-winning rose garden and Botanical Building, housing over 2,000 different tropical plants as well as 58 different varieties of palm trees and various other rare plant species.

If you’re looking for something a little different, head South to the border and you’ll find a unique culture and country – Mexico.
